COLUMBIA, Ky. - The Blue Raider baseball team confronted adversity during the 2025 season.
Among the victories included an eight-run comeback over Pikeville (Ky.), a seven-run comeback against Cumberland (Tenn.), and an 11-6 road win at Campbellsville (Ky.).
Lindsey Wilson also outscored Brescia (Ky.) 31-11 to sweep a pair of non-conference contests with the Bearcats.
In the playoffs, the Blue Raiders won the single-elimination play-in game for the second year in a row, routing Georgetown (Ky.) 16-3 behind a solid outing by
Jacob Jackson, in which the junior carried a no-hitter into the seventh inning.
Senior
Chance Stayton concluded his playing career with several career marks, including top-10 all-time in career hits, runs scored, RBIs, doubles, and games played.
Matt Schultz, another senior and First-Team All-Conference designated hitter, checks in 10th all-time for career stolen bases. The Knoxville native hit 0.360 during the year with a team-high 54 hits and seven home runs. He also drove in 29 runs, which was second-most behind
Andres Duran, who also contributed seven home runs.
